Output 42717099564f0af83bc8d014d1533d0a5482050d60f1d45b7bb20c60118404cd:1

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f05e07cc7dc6672efd5587f4741a18060bf53cc OP_EQUALVERIFY OP_CHECKSIG
address
18CqRVNAt3vbt7qnFGAD1n9iDjqKFnpQUi
transaction
42717099564f0af83bc8d014d1533d0a5482050d60f1d45b7bb20c60118404cd
spent
true